From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mail-qk1-f170.google.com (mail-qk1-f170.google.com [209.85.222.170]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 446BA3A6B85 for ; Thu, 2 Jul 2026 18:11:46 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=209.85.222.170 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1783015908; cv=none; b=Gqd3vQeF5/OIdK+LcyepbBc6f3kjvBVuB+Yipdot4Rj4cTeVO3cytRe7iEN6vHJedYALOfprWqUYN66ZHQp7Rm4FwVKehWjx9+WLO7ZSCIx5HmFb1ddda0cgf1cANy3AK1J+dqEw7Q+X1Fl+3LCpid3Xq12wrcWugPhAhJ3tVWs=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1783015908; c=relaxed/simple; bh=hwCMbQOiZREN6cIUCJHWWmm1HntdXr3h4PlM+Tbadsg=; h=From:To:Cc:Subject:Date:Message-ID:In-Reply-To:References: MIME-Version; b=h2LVJE1N9Jmo/UuEw8a8xWc/mB3MZwhF14FP9FwHmxl2ODoaLnnPdpBgKO8aCpCxDbtUzUatPUIW4lIGB0QiMn+bosbXv1U2oIhCZo0e5mqZqs0n3RB+UVaCQQKmHbLyjTsSKifd1S7rhsYkIvJRA9DJ53wc+80+0CLxYT+mD5o=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com; spf=pass smtp.mailfrom=gmail.com;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b=Boh8qgvP; arc=none smtp.client-ip=209.85.222.170 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=gmail.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="Boh8qgvP" Received: by mail-qk1-f170.google.com with SMTP id af79cd13be357-92e5d6f35c1so174260085a.0 for ; Thu, 02 Jul 2026 11:11:45 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20251104; t=1783015905; x=1783620705; darn=vger.kernel.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to:content-type; bh=wtCCML4GCtPrAf6qduQMkfSK95cYT1SxvrHR4pZoPOQ=; b=Boh8qgvPRVtyxiQWLHjETETL+CqebcD1iN2UmwYm/bWAL6b8ZjW6Jj7Bs8xd5av9ds DinP93FoXDvSVJ4SPRPluyqRXt9K5N4EmGJqumF2YQYos2EfW0AlQYTybZD1pygMDvbk caK0BjsnDYSUdyss2EybRTxYv5l4JKs3RGZF+w0lMQk4u6Y+p3dw0mYk0NfrP8H6E9V6 enob59LsJ1UcAH5qi0IMSMnNlUw7Qi/GvgPJE7lnfSrOE6zmeR4it14nZNeY2QjFj0UQ ApACkaFh1XmFR8xbIqn4xLKsWb6NL2XVIHpMvpXo4t/bHh0psStB+jTgfAnrvsNcK/dl 48fg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1783015905; x=1783620705;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-gg:x-gm-message-state:from :to:cc:subject:date:message-id:reply-to:content-type; bh=wtCCML4GCtPrAf6qduQMkfSK95cYT1SxvrHR4pZoPOQ=; b=WrSqEduZ4rJXnTo6L7H+KP0S9/+SYurI6rKMyP3hYSa5atqPsTSypUXjGCLF8H7kz7 WsYUKH9M0R1mdRysJIV41ltO1wwqjlWInMeQcVh04iFSBIYlm7/gxHDIcm6OWYhuWsBY Ab8/oX58pqChwZl7dQ97nWo9nkEy94KGK73P4xIuESqyuqlF/IIq2vi2eOl5pKfyFxBA BbCMuSV7NXM3J6slf/DcyFon7FLopy2ya6I0VP3YEv/jCAwJp6MuLzgBGoium/ui6DtD tQCFUIz0Ls6BLv/Hb7yMhNM7SZbNuFJ26ze7GCCFOqyuyhCH5gtTUWh/3J8WHDdkvYR+ X0Ow== X-Forwarded-Encrypted: i=1; AFNElJ/Gs3SzCcJSqQ/I8pOnDzXhOxa5DsH+/IrVCuPr4ZmFdFfCmTcljW+RoI53UmE83r8clGtOpPk=@vger.kernel.org X-Gm-Message-State: AOJu0YzXfua+hHeLj+woYXX1WrqfPbiwUQ8OtvJ4d63C1FARAYDw15o1 2rWVF8WZPm6frkwA5OivZA7ZJ98Jf6tQoWo8u15E2Supcs8vEX89xpBq X-Gm-Gg: AfdE7clNHovp1TSl/Gpv0X7k046vd/2TlKtLrIc69az4edD5CcBptUn00rx8iFQzgMq y3ac6R3W7e7yKGsLWoQ1g/XlP4grdgjmoKq7IfTA4HyFI8r6Gzcmpjos1Z8U+by+APzI5A07fte Idke8Fpb8AFqBZ6isgSRZDiyOFesADjmFqSK2hCIuyIbcB/tixWbZ/Ad6Y8krLe31a+zc3rl/wo ToV/ZmjAiwShfmKSEntX1K0NilVcOf+35D4yB5UT7BkfSwZZoIT2z3GyBICgW03R+u3OB1ItBf/ 5GOwNLZL0+3gQQreW8OO9zQP09vN0fDIjPQFFe/vvd7yQd1bdyf9jUiki1oD4cFEeMtHBgPYY5H YyDl1PLveLohbkKesIXxHoUD0YFhGOornWPms9d2BvqESlGJ/II1dBP+LIL5YqZ2Nu4FaRJ+8ep afZ+l16FUPas6XPf0rcdecrAOi5y4lvIYwbCwJFV1181qMO9/TgSzWqzRrYZRKr5R48eXroRQ= X-Received: by 2002:a05:620a:3722:b0:92e:4927:1ffa with SMTP id af79cd13be357-92e7825b2d6mr905846685a.24.1783015904823; Thu, 02 Jul 2026 11:11:44 -0700 (PDT) Received: from AMD.home.local (dhcp-9-244-8-156.gobrightspeed.net. [9.244.8.156]) by smtp.gmail.com with ESMTPSA id af79cd13be357-92e80194291sm274217585a.37.2026.07.02.11.11.41 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Thu, 02 Jul 2026 11:11:43 -0700 (PDT) From: Enzo Adriano To: Junhui Liu Cc: Andre Przywara , Brian Masney , Michael Turquette , Stephen Boyd , Chen-Yu Tsai , Jernej Skrabec , Samuel Holland , Philipp Zabel , Rob Herring , Krzysztof Kozlowski , Conor Dooley , Paul Walmsley , Palmer Dabbelt , Albert Ou , Alexandre Ghiti , Richard Cochran , linux-clk@vger.kernel.org, linux-arm-kernel@lists.infradead.org, linux-sunxi@lists.linux.dev, linux-riscv@lists.infradead.org, devicetree@vger.kernel.org, netdev@vger.kernel.org, linux-kernel@vger.kernel.org Subject: Re: [PATCH RFC 8/8] clk: sunxi-ng: a733: Add reset lines Date: Thu, 2 Jul 2026 14:11:40 -0400 Message-ID: <20260702181140.883070-1-enzo.adriano.code@gmail.com> X-Mailer: git-send-email 2.53.0 In-Reply-To: <20260310-a733-clk-v1-8-36b4e9b24457@pigmoral.tech> References: <20260310-a733-clk-v1-8-36b4e9b24457@pigmoral.tech> Precedence: bulk X-Mailing-List: netdev@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: 8bit Hi Junhui, Same exercise for the reset map: I compared all 121 entries' offsets and bit positions against the public A733 User Manual V0.92. 115 match the manual exactly (including the multi-bit GMAC0 entry - 0x141C bits 16/17 per section 4.1.6.212 - and RST_BUS_SYSDAP at 0x7ac, which is what makes the gate offset in patch 7/8 stand out). The six that have no register in the public manual, in case you want to add provenance notes near them (as already discussed for other undocumented IDs in this series): - RST_BUS_SPI4 { 0x0F2C, BIT(16) } - RST_BUS_SGPIO { 0x1064, BIT(16) } - RST_BUS_LPC { 0x1084, BIT(16) } - RST_BUS_GMAC1 { 0x142C, BIT(16) } [GMAC1 question] - RST_BUS_GMAC1_AXI { 0x142C, BIT(17) } [GMAC1 question] - RST_BUS_TCON_LCD2 { 0x1514, BIT(16) } - the manual documents only VO0_TCONLCD0_BGR (0x1504) and VO0_TCONLCD1_BGR (0x150C); there is no TCONLCD2 register set in V0.92 Everything else in the reset map checks out against the manual. This analysis was done with AI assistance (Claude Code, claude-fable-5) and each finding was checked against the cited sources. Thanks, Enzo